Roles and Responsibilities
• Ensure implementation of safe systems of work and compliance with company HSE policies, local regulations, and international standards. • Conduct pre-tour safety meetings with clients, supervisors, and contractors to communicate operational risks and safety controls. • Deliver HSE inductions and on-site safety training for rig crew, contractors, and visitors. • Lead and facilitate daily Toolbox Talks (TBTs), ART, and hazard identification sessions prior to operations. • Implement and monitor the Permit to Work (PTW) system, including JSA and TRIC for all critical and non-routine tasks. • Actively supervise high-risk activities such as hot work, cold work, confined space entry, work at height, lifting & rigging, and rig moves. • Conduct risk assessments and Job Safety Analysis (JSA) for drilling, tripping, casing, and completion activities. • Monitor and ensure safe execution of day-to-day drilling operations from spud to well completion. • Coordinate with drilling crews and service companies to maintain safe operational practices on the rig floor and well site. • Carry out daily, weekly, and monthly HSE inspections of rig equipment, camp facilities, and operational areas. • Ensure inspection, maintenance, and readiness of firefighting equipment, H2S safety equipment, machinery, and emergency response tools. • Conduct and lead emergency response drills, including H2S, fire, kick/blowout, rescue at height, and first-aid/man-down scenarios. • Report incidents, near misses, and unsafe conditions through the incident reporting system (CATS) and follow up on corrective actions. • Participate in accident/incident investigations, root cause analysis, and implementation of preventive measures. • Support pre-spud audits, rig move activities, and safety preparations prior to operations. • Promote a strong safety culture by identifying unsafe acts and conditions and ensuring immediate corrective actions. • Maintain effective communication with management, clients, and crews regarding HSE performance and improvements.
